A Body In Motion Rehabilitation was a physiotherapy clinic located at 430 The Boardwalk, Suite 303, in Waterloo, Ontario, serving the broader Kitchener-Waterloo community for approximately 25 years. Situated in the Boardwalk area near Waterloo's west end, the clinic was conveniently accessible for patients coming from surrounding neighborhoods across the region.
For patients seeking help with pain, injury recovery, or movement challenges, the clinic offered physiotherapy as its core service. Physiotherapists work to assess the root cause of a patient's discomfort, develop an individualized treatment plan, and guide recovery through hands-on therapy and targeted exercise. Whether someone was dealing with a sports injury, post-surgical rehabilitation, chronic pain, or a workplace injury, the physiotherapy approach here focused on restoring function and improving quality of life.
A notable area of care at this clinic was pelvic physiotherapy, a specialized field that addresses conditions related to the pelvic floor. This type of treatment supports patients experiencing issues such as incontinence, pelvic pain, or recovery after childbirth, and it requires a therapist with dedicated training and sensitivity to patient comfort. Having this service available locally in the Kitchener-Waterloo area made a meaningful difference for patients who might otherwise have had difficulty accessing it.
Massage therapy rounded out the clinic's offerings, providing patients with another avenue for managing muscle tension, reducing pain, and supporting overall physical wellness. Registered massage therapists often work alongside physiotherapists to complement a patient's broader rehabilitation plan.
For anyone navigating a new clinic for the first time, a typical visit would generally begin with an initial assessment where the therapist takes time to understand your history, symptoms, and goals. Follow-up appointments are then structured around your progress, with treatment evolving as your condition improves. Patients are usually encouraged to ask questions and stay engaged in their own recovery process.
It is worth noting that according to available records, this clinic is no longer in operation. Patients looking for physiotherapy, pelvic health services, or massage therapy in the Waterloo and Kitchener area are encouraged to search for currently active providers nearby who offer similar care.
